GUIMPE

Guimpe, n. [F. See 2d Gimp.]

Definition: A kind of short chemisette, worn with a low-necked dress.

Coffee Trivia

The average annual yield from one coffee tree is the equivalent of 1 to 1 1/2 pounds of roasted coffee. It takes about 4,000 hand-picked green coffee beans to make a pound of coffee.
